Nonlocal correlation effects in fermionic many-body systems : Overcoming the noncausality problem
Motivated by the intriguing physics of quasi-two-dimensional fermionic systems, such as high-temperature superconducting oxides, layered transition metal chalcogenides, or surface or interface systems, the development of many-body computational methods geared at including both local and nonlocal electronic correlations has become a rapidly evolving field.
